The surface structure of liquid Gold-eutectic alloys (AuSi, AuGe, AuSn & AuSiGe) eutectic alloys

AuSi and AuGe eutectic alloys have been studied at ChemMat-CARS, APS, Argonne, IL. The results were reported at APS User's Meeting 2004, NSLS User's Meeting 2004 and a paper on the Au82Si18 eutectic was published Science in 2006
